css样式无法实现页面的精确控制?

148 2025-01-15 12:17

一、css样式无法实现页面的精确控制?

CSS样式可以实现页面的精确控制,但是可能需要一些技巧和注意事项。例如,使用具体的像素值而不是百分比或em单位,使用浏览器特定的前缀以确保跨浏览器的兼容性,以及对不同屏幕尺寸和设备进行响应式设计。此外,也可以使用JavaScript来动态地修改CSS样式,进一步提高页面的控制精度。

二、css样式定位怎么随页面缩放而缩放?

你好,可以使用相对单位和百分比来实现样式随页面缩放而缩放。

1. 相对单位

在样式中使用相对单位,如em、rem、vw、vh等,这些单位都是相对于根元素或视口大小的单位,随着页面缩放而缩放。

例如,设置元素的宽度为50%,高度为5em:

```

div {

width: 50%;

height: 5em;

}

```

当页面缩放时,元素的宽度和高度也会随之缩放。

2. 百分比

使用百分比也可以实现样式随页面缩放而缩放。例如,设置元素的宽度为50%,高度为10%:

```

div {

width: 50%;

height: 10%;

}

```

当页面缩放时,元素的宽度和高度也会随之缩放。

需要注意的是,使用百分比定位元素时,需要将父元素的宽度和高度设置为100%,这样才能保证子元素的百分比定位正确。例如,设置子元素在父元素中居中:

```

.parent {

position: relative;

width: 100%;

height: 100%;

}

.child {

position: absolute;

top: 50%;

left: 50%;

transform: translate(-50%, -50%);

}

```

以上代码中,父元素的宽度和高度都被设置为100%,子元素的top和left属性使用了百分比定位,在子元素中使用了transform属性将其居中。当页面缩放时,子元素的位置也会随之缩放。

三、怎么在页面jsp上直接写css样式?

属于后端,因为前端开发看不懂JSP代码,他们追求的是网页效果。而JSP其实就是JAVA代码来拼接前端页面而已,本身也是Servlet,因此JAVA WEB工程师也要学习一些HTML,JS,CSS等,实际开法中前端工程师写好网页,Java web开发人员负责填写JSP脚本,也可以反过来,后端定义好标签库,让前端以标签的方式来写代码。但近年来,大部分项目都是用Ajax来调用后端接口了,做到前后分离,直接写JSP的少了。

四、css样式无法实现页面的精确控制吗?

页面的精准控制就是通过css来实现的,如文字间的间距,图片间间距,文字图片间的间距等。

五、如何使用jQuery增加CSS样式来改变页面外观

在网页设计和开发中,CSS(层叠样式表)起着至关重要的作用,它决定了页面的外观和布局。而jQuery作为一种流行的JavaScript库,可以通过简洁的语法和灵活的功能改变页面元素的样式,为用户提供更好的交互体验。本文将介绍如何使用jQuery增加CSS样式,改变页面外观。

引入jQuery库

在使用jQuery之前,我们需要在HTML文件中引入jQuery库。你可以从jQuery官方网站下载最新版本的jQuery库,也可以通过CDN引入,如下:

<script src="ivr.net/npm/jquery@3.6.0/dist/jquery.min.js"></script>

基本语法

一旦引入了jQuery库,就可以开始使用jQuery来增加CSS样式了。基本语法如下:

$(selector).css(property, value);

其中,selector表示要选中的元素,property表示要改变的CSS属性,value表示要设置的值。比如,如果要将ID为"example"的元素的背景颜色改为红色,可以这样写:

$("#example").css("background-color", "red");

实际应用

除了直接指定数值,jQuery也支持通过函数来动态设置CSS属性。比如,当用户点击按钮时改变元素的样式:

$("#btn").click(function() {
  $("#example").css("font-size", "20px");
});

上面的代码表示当ID为"btn"的按钮被点击时,ID为"example"的元素的字体大小将被设置为20像素。

动画效果

除了静态改变,jQuery还支持在改变CSS样式时添加动画效果,使页面变化更加自然和平滑。比如,可以使用.animate()方法来实现字体颜色渐变的效果:

$("#example").animate({ color: "red" }, "slow");

上面的代码表示ID为"example"的元素的字体颜色将以"慢速"渐变到红色。

总结

通过本文的介绍,你应该已经了解如何使用jQuery增加CSS样式来改变页面外观,包括基本语法、实际应用以及动画效果的使用。希望本文能帮助你更好地使用jQuery来优化你的网页设计和用户体验。

感谢你阅读本文,希望能带给你改变页面外观的实用技能。

六、css样式语言?

css是一种层叠样式表,用来表示html样式的一种编程语言,目前css的最新版本是css3,css是可以做到网页和内容进行分离的一种样式语言。

C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。

在css进入前端语言之前,很多一部分人都把css当做一种前端语言,发展至今,css不仅能装饰网页,也可以配合各种脚本对于网页进行格式化。

七、创建CSS样式?

1、创建使用css样式表有三种,分别是外部样式表,内部样式表和内联样式。下面通过一个小demo演示它们的用法,首先新建一个html文件,放入3个button按钮,给前两个按钮分别设置class属性为btn1和btn2:

2、接着准备一个css文件,命名为demo.css,在文件内写入按钮A的样式,保存css文件:

3、回到刚才的html文件,在style标签中用link标签引入上一步创建的css文件,这就是外联样式的用法,总结就是创建好的css文件内写好样式,然后在html文件中用link标签引入即可,这也是大部分网站使用的方法,因为其引入方便,管理起来也比较方便:

4、接着是内部样式表的使用,这里直接在head标签里创建style标签,在里面加入btn2的样式。对于内部样式表简单的html文件,内部样式是很方便的,但是结构复杂的html文件使用它就会让文件显得很混乱:

5、最后是内联样式的使用,直接在第三个标签内使用style属性加入样式就可以了:

6、最后保存html文件,打开浏览器可以看到三个按钮的样式都出现了。以上就是css样式表的制作方法:

八、h5游戏源码如何修改样式没有css啊?

看你这个架构 应该是用canvas画布做的, 没办法用css修改样式的, 只能在js里面找到相应的语句做修改

九、css样式绝对定位怎么随页面缩放而缩放?

<div style="width:100%; text-align:center;"><input type="text" value="Text Box" style="width:300px;" /></div> 实现Text Box左右居中, 随页面界面缩小或放大而一直居中(方法: 使用一个宽度100%的div, 让其内容居中).

十、css 多层内联样式?

css多层类型样式是通过空格进行标注的,一层样式之间使用一层空格

顶一下
(0)
0%
踩一下
(0)
0%
相关评论
我要评论
点击我更换图片